The Reject Shop Board Unanimously Backs $6.68 Cash Scheme from Dollarama

The Reject Shop Limited has entered a recommended scheme of arrangement with Dollarama Inc., offering shareholders $6.68 cash per share, a substantial premium over recent trading prices. The Independent Expert deems the deal fair and reasonable, with a shareholder meeting set for June 23.

Empire Energy Raises $28M to Power Beetaloo Basin Gas Production

Empire Energy Group has launched a $28 million equity raise to fund critical development activities at its Beetaloo Basin shale gas project, aiming for first gas sales in 2025. The capital will support fracture stimulation, flow testing, and installation of the Carpentaria Gas Plant.

Hastings and Wyloo Seal 60:40 Joint Venture to Advance Yangibana Rare Earths Project

Hastings Technology Metals has entered a binding agreement with Wyloo to form a 60:40 joint venture on the Yangibana Rare Earths and Niobium Project, with Wyloo taking the lead on funding and management. This partnership aims to de-risk project development and accelerate progress toward final investment decision.

Comms Group’s $10m TasmaNet Deal Poised to Boost Revenue to $75m

Comms Group Limited has inked a binding agreement to acquire TasmaNet, a leading Tasmanian communications provider, significantly expanding its network assets and customer base. This strategic move is expected to lift Comms Group’s proforma revenue to around $75 million and EBITDA to $9-10 million annually.
